Wilder is a city in Canyon County, Idaho, United States. The population was 1,597 at the 2020 census. Wilder is part of the Boise City–Nampa, Idaho Metropolitan Statistical Area.

Homedale is a city in Owyhee County Idaho. As of the 2020 census, Homedale had a population of 2,881. The town name was chosen by drawing names from a hat during a community picnic. Homedale is situated 4½ miles south of Wilder Middle and High School.
